Climate First Bank, a St. Petersburg community bank focused on environmentally sustainable products, welcomed 12 new employees, several in key leadership roles, this week. The hiring spree increases the bank’s workforce to 48.

According to a news release, Jim Hennessey has joined Climate First Bank as senior vice president and residential mortgage manager. Also joining in vice president roles are Edina Remic, Kaina Norelia, Michael Madison, Jennifer Biegemeier and Tyler Linn.
